宣布Kapper 1.2:更简洁的事务管理,减少冗余代码

宣布Kapper 1.2:更简洁的事务管理,减少冗余代码

💡 原文英文,约400词,阅读约需2分钟。
📝

内容提要

Kapper 1.2发布,新增withTransaction扩展方法,简化事务管理,减少重复代码,使代码更简洁易读,同时保留JDBC API的灵活性。

🎯

关键要点

  • Kapper 1.2发布,新增withTransaction扩展方法。
  • withTransaction方法简化事务管理,减少重复代码。
  • 新方法保留JDBC API的灵活性,提供更简洁易读的代码。
  • Kapper 1.0中的事务管理代码较为繁琐,涉及大量样板代码。
  • Kapper 1.2中,使用withTransaction后代码更加简洁。
  • withTransaction自动创建连接、开始和提交事务,异常时回滚事务,并确保连接正确关闭。
  • Kapper 1.2现已在Maven Central上发布,更多细节可查看GitHub仓库。

延伸问答

Kapper 1.2的新功能是什么?

Kapper 1.2新增了withTransaction扩展方法,简化了事务管理,减少了重复代码。

withTransaction方法如何简化代码?

withTransaction方法自动创建连接、开始和提交事务,异常时回滚事务,并确保连接正确关闭,从而使代码更简洁易读。

Kapper 1.0中的事务管理有什么问题?

Kapper 1.0中的事务管理代码较为繁琐,涉及大量样板代码,管理异常和事务的过程较为复杂。

Kapper 1.2的发布对开发者有什么影响?

Kapper 1.2的发布使得开发者能够编写更简洁的代码,提高了代码的可读性和维护性,同时保留了JDBC API的灵活性。

Kapper 1.2在哪里可以下载?

Kapper 1.2现已在Maven Central上发布,开发者可以直接下载使用。

withTransaction方法的异常处理是怎样的?

在withTransaction方法中,如果发生异常,会自动回滚事务,确保数据的一致性。

➡️

继续阅读